Une heure," or "One Hour," is a captivating lithograph by the renowned French artist Honore Daumier, created in 1839. This monochrome masterpiece, a crayon lithograph in black on wove paper, showcases Daumier's exceptional skill in caricature and illustration. The image depicts a man, dressed in a top hat and overcoat, sitting on a bench in a desolate, barren landscape. A large, ominous dog looms behind him, its paw poised to push the man into the water below. The man appears to be drowning, or perhaps just drying off, as his clothes are wrinkled and damp. The title "Une heure" suggests that this moment is a fleeting one, a snapshot of time in which the man's fate is uncertain. The image is filled with intriguing details and nuances. The man's expression is one of resignation and acceptance, as if he has come to terms with his impending demise. The dog, a common symbol of loyalty and protection, has taken on a sinister role in this scene. The barren landscape, with its grey, monochrome tones, adds to the sense of isolation and despair. This powerful and thought-provoking work is a testament to Daumier's artistic vision and his ability to convey complex emotions and concepts through simple, yet effective, means. It is a must-see for anyone interested in the history of art, particularly in the realm of caricature and illustration. This beautiful print is now part of the collection of the National Gallery of Art in Washington, D.C., where it continues to captivate and inspire visitors from around the world.
